Zac Efron to join Hugh Jackman in P.T. Barnum biopic

Zac Efron is in negotiations to join Hugh Jackman in the P.T. Barnum biopic “The Greatest Showman on Earth”.

Described as a “contemporary musical”, the film will be written by Jenny Bicks, directed by Michael Gracey, and produced by Chernin Entertainment, Laurence Mark and Jackman.

Jackman will play Barnum, “the showman with a specialty in hoaxing a gullible public as he creates the three-ring Barnum & Bailey Circus that made him famous. Barnum had gained fame as a 19th Century impressario with tours of Tom Thumb and the singer Jenny Lind; he began calling it the “Greatest Show on Earth” near the end of his career” (via Variety).
